Apink Announces Concert "The Origin," Summing Up Fifteen Years of History
by. ymchoi

Apink is set to look back on its fifteen-year journey with a full-group concert.

The group will hold its eighth solo concert, The Origin: Apink, on February 21 and 22 at Jangchung Gymnasium. The upcoming show marks Apink's first concert in about one year and two months, following Pink Christmas in December last year.

The Origin: Apink is designed to encompass the group's entire history, from debut to the present. Through music and stage production, Apink plans to highlight the driving force that has allowed them to remain one of K-pop's longest-running girl groups.

The official poster has also been unveiled. All members transformed with pink hairstyles, pairing white T-shirts with blue jeans to create a unified and refreshed look.

Apink recently released its eleventh mini album, Re: Love, on January 5 and is currently promoting as a full group with the title track Love Me More.

The agency shared, "The concert will feature both hit songs and new tracks," adding, "It will be a meaningful moment to reaffirm the bond with fans who have spent these fifteen years together with Apink."

Ticket sales for the concert will be available through NOL Ticket, with fan club pre-sales opening on January 19 at 8:00 PM, followed by general sales on January 21 at 8:00 PM.
